Her father left the family

When Katrina was just 3–4 years old, her father, Mohammad Kaif, and her mother, Suzanne, got divorced. After the separation, her father left the family, and her mother took on the responsibility of raising Katrina and her seven siblings.

Katrina's mother worked for an NGO and had to travel frequently from one place to another. Because of this, Katrina could not attend school regularly. She completed her education through home tutoring.

When Katrina was just 14 years old, she won a beauty contest in Hawaii. After that, she got her first modelling assignment for a jewellery brand advertisement. Later, her family moved to London, where she began her career as a professional model.

First film in 2003

During a fashion show in London, filmmaker Kaizad Gustad noticed Katrina and cast her in his film Boom. She moved to Mumbai for the movie. However, this was also the phase when her real struggles began.

Her debut film, Boom, was a box office failure, and many people saw her only as a "foreign model." She did not know Hindi and was not fluent in speaking the language. Because of this, she was dropped from the film Saaya.

But Katrina did not give up. After facing rejections in Bollywood, she tried her luck in the Telugu film industry, and it worked. Her lead role in Malliswari made her popular in Tollywood.

In 2005, she starred opposite Salman Khan in Maine Pyaar Kyun Kiya. The film was a major commercial success and brought her widespread fame and recognition. A Heartbreak That Changed Katrina's Life

From 2012 to 2016, Katrina was in a relationship with Ranbir Kapoor. The couple reportedly lived together for some time. According to media reports, Ranbir's family was not happy with the relationship, which put pressure on him. At the same time, Katrina wanted a permanent relationship and marriage, while Ranbir was reportedly not ready to make that commitment. This eventually led to their breakup.

After the breakup, Katrina was deeply heartbroken and emotionally affected. According to media reports, she was devastated and blamed herself for the relationship falling apart. 

By 2019, however, Katrina described the relationship as a "blessing in disguise." She said the difficult phase gave her the opportunity to rediscover herself and rebuild her self-worth.
